Try these natural methods for ED

Learn about natural methods for improving erectile dysfunction (ED) and enhancing sexual health. These ten natural techniques may help alleviate symptoms of ED and promote overall well-being

Erectile dysfunction (ED) is a common condition that affects many men around the world. It refers to the inability to achieve or maintain an erection that is firm enough for sexual intercourse.

While there are medications available to treat ED, some people prefer to explore natural remedies before resorting to drugs. In this article, we will discuss ten natural methods that may help to improve erectile dysfunction.

1. Exercise regularly

Regular exercise has been shown to have numerous benefits for overall health, including sexual health. Engaging in physical activity on a regular basis can improve blood flow to the penis, which is essential for achieving and maintaining an erection.

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ise, such as brisk walking or cycling, most days of the week.

2. Maintain a healthy weight

Obesity is a significant risk factor for erectile dysfunction. Losing weight and maintaining a healthy body weight can have a positive impact on sexual function.

Obesity can lead to various medical conditions, such as diabetes and cardiovascular disease, which are known to contribute to ED. Incorporate a balanced diet and portion control into your lifestyle to achieve a healthy weight.

3. Eat a nutritious diet

A well-bal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ats can help improve erectile function. Certain foods, such as those high in antioxidants, can promote blood flow and improve overall vascular health.

Consider including foods like berries, green leafy vegetables, nuts, and fatty fish in your diet.

4. Quit smoking

Smoking is a major cause of ED, as it can damage blood vessels and restrict blood flow to the penis. Quitting smoking is not only beneficial for your sexual health but also for your overall well-being.

Seek support from healthcare professionals or join cessation programs to increase your chances of successfully quitting.

5. Limit alcohol consumption

While moderate alcohol consumption may not directly cause erectile dysfunction, excessive drinking can significantly contribute to the condition.

Alcohol is a depressant that can affect the nervous system, leading to difficulty in achieving and maintaining an erection. Limit your alcohol intake to moderate levels to reduce the risk of developing ED.

6. Manage stress

Stress can have a negative impact on sexual function. High levels of stress can interfere with hormone production, including testosterone, which is crucial for erectile function.

Engage in stress-reducing activities such as meditation, yoga, or deep breathing exercises to promote relaxation and improve your sexual health.

7. Get enough sleep

Quality sleep is essential for overall health and well-being, including sexual function. Lack of sleep can disrupt hormone levels and affect sexual performance.

Aim for 7-8 hours of uninterrupted sleep per night to support proper hormonal balance and improve erectile function.

8. Consider herbal supplements

Several herbal supplements have been traditionally used to improve erectile function.

However, it is important to consult with a healthcare professional before taking any herbal supplements, as they can interact with certain medications and have potential side effects. Some commonly used herbal supplements for ED include ginkgo biloba, horny goat weed, and red ginseng.

9. Limit pornography consumption

Excessive consumption of pornography can desensitize the brain and lead to difficulties in real-life sexual encounters. Limiting pornography consumption may help improve sexual performance and reduce the risk of developing psychological ED.

Focus on building intimacy and communication with your partner to enhance your sexual experiences.

10. Consult with a healthcare professional

If you are experiencing persistent or severe erectile dysfunction, it is essential to seek help from a healthcare professional. They can evaluate your condition, identify potential underlying causes, and recommend appropriate treatment options.
